About Us

Harmattan AI is a next-generation defense prime building autonomous and scalable defense systems. Following the close of a $200M Series B, valuing the company at $1.4 billion, we are expanding our teams and capabilities to deliver mission-critical systems to allied forces.

Our work is guided by clear values: building technologies with real-world impact, pursuing excellence in everything we do, setting ambitious goals, and taking on the hardest technical challenges. We operate in a demanding environment where rigor, ownership, and execution are expected.

About the role

Our US operations are scaling fast and we expect to be several hundred by the end of 2027, with a new US office and a US manufacturing plant on the way.

We are hiring a US IT Manager to own everything IT in our US affiliate. For export control and national security reasons, our US information systems are operated and administered exclusively by US persons, with no administrative access from our French headquarters. You will be the IT owner for the entire US perimeter: at first hands-on and supported by contractors, then as the leader of a small team you will have recruited yourself, before the end of 2027.

This is a builder's role. You will not inherit legacy systems: you get a state-of-the-art technical environment, proper resources, and the support of the central IT team.

Responsibilities

  • Own all IT subjects in the US affiliate: infrastructure, services, support, vendors, and budget

  • Operate and support day-to-day IT for US employees: workstation and mobile fleet, cloud applications (Google Workspace, Atlassian, business tools), identity and access management

  • Build simple, effective IT processes: onboarding/offboarding, user support, asset management — and automate everything that can be automated

  • Design and deploy the network and IT foundations for our new US physical sites, including the manufacturing plant

  • Manage IT contractors and service providers: scoping, follow-up, and quality control

  • Operate the US environment in compliance with legal requirements (ITAR/EAR): US-person-only administration, segregation from non-US teams

  • Apply and adapt group security policies to the US perimeter (identity, endpoint security, logging, incident response)

  • Recruit and lead a small US IT team before the end of 2027

  • Synchronize with the central IT team on standards, security policies, and tooling to enable optimal cooperation between among users

Candidate Requirements

  • Proven Experience: 8+ years in IT, as a system and network administrator in a startup or high-growth environment; you have been the "solo" IT person before, or have led an IT project and a team in a challenging environment. Experience in the defense sector is a strong plus.

  • Technical Breadth: IT processes (user support, automation), IT fleet management (laptops, mobile, MDM), cloud application administration (Google Workspace, Atlassian), local networking fundamentals, and practical cybersecurity.

  • Autonomy & Initiative: you are a builder who is not afraid to set up your own infrastructure and team, and thrives without an established playbook.

  • Tech Native & Pro-AI: genuinely curious, with personal projects that show your passion for technology; and eager to bring that culture to the team.

  • Service Mindset: welcoming and communicative — users should be glad the IT person is around. No specific degree required: self-taught profiles with a strong track record are welcome.

  • Eligibility: must be a U.S. person (U.S. citizen or lawful permanent resident) as defined under ITAR, due to access to export-controlled technical data.

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ene

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.

Key Facts About Austin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
